Land Cruiser URJ200 URJ202 GRJ200 VDJ200 - 1UR-FE ENGINE CONTROL

MASS AIR FLOW METER - INSPECTION

1. INSPECT MASS AIR FLOW METER ASSEMBLY

Check the output voltage.

Apply battery voltage across terminals 1 (+B) and 2 (E2G).

  • NOTICE:
  • While using the battery during inspection, do not bring the positive and negative tester probes too close to each other as a short circuit may occur.

Using a voltmeter, connect the positive (+) tester probe to terminal 3 (VG) and the negative (-) tester probe to terminal 2 (E2G).

Blow air into the mass air flow meter and check that the voltage fluctuates.


If the result is not as specified, replace the mass air flow meter assembly.

Mass Air Flow Meter - Inspection. 1UR-FE ENGINE CONTROL. Land Cruiser URJ200  URJ202 GRJ200 VDJ200

Perform a visual check for any foreign matter on the platinum hot wire (heater) of the mass air flow meter shown in the illustration.

  • OK:
  • There is no foreign matter.

If the result is not as specified, replace the mass air flow meter assembly.


Check the intake air temperature sensor.

Measure the resistance according to the value(s) in the table below.

  • Standard Resistance:
  • Tester ConnectionConditionSpecified Condition
    4 (THA) - 5 (E2)-20°C (-4°F)12.5 to 16.9 kΩ
    4 (THA) - 5 (E2)20°C (68°F)2.19 to 2.67 kΩ
    4 (THA) - 5 (E2)60°C (140°F)0.50 to 0.68 kΩ

If the result is not as specified, replace the mass air flow meter assembly.
